The Role of NPK Fertilizer Raw Material Manufacturers in Agriculture
NPK fertilizers are essential in modern agriculture, providing crops with the necessary nutrients they need for optimal growth. The term NPK refers to the three primary nutrients nitrogen (N), phosphorus (P), and potassium (K). Each of these elements plays a crucial role in plant health, influencing everything from root development to flowering and fruiting. As the demand for high-yield and quality crops continues to grow, the role of NPK fertilizer raw material manufacturers becomes increasingly significant.

The manufacturing of NPK fertilizers involves several steps, including sourcing raw materials, processing these materials, and conducting quality control. Common raw materials include ammonium nitrate, urea, superphosphate, and potassium chloride. The quality of these inputs is paramount, as they directly affect the performance of the final product. Manufacturers are increasingly investing in advanced technologies and processes to ensure that their fertilizers are not only effective but also environmentally friendly.
As farms around the world become more intensive in their crop production, the importance of NPK fertilizers can't be overstated. They facilitate a more controlled and balanced nutrient supply, which can lead to improved crop yields and better food security. For instance, nitrogen aids in vegetative growth, phosphorus is critical for energy transfer and root development, while potassium enhances overall plant health and resistance to diseases. A well-balanced NPK fertilizer can make the difference between a productive harvest and a poor yield.
However, the reliance on chemical fertilizers has raised concerns about environmental impacts, including nutrient runoff leading to water pollution and soil degradation. In response, manufacturers are exploring sustainable practices. This includes producing slow-release fertilizers, integrating organic matter, and sourcing materials that reduce ecological footprints. By focusing on sustainability, manufacturers not only contribute to the environment but also respond to consumer demand for greener farming practices.
